* Fixing the transformers backend.
inference_mode forces the use of `aten.matmul` instead of `aten.mm` the
former doesn't have sharding support crashing the transformers TP
support.
`lm_head.forward` also crashes because it skips the hook that
cast/decast the DTensor.
Torch 2.5.1 is required for sharding support.
